How do I make the background of a GIF transparent?
Peter
Feb 2 2002, 05:59 AM
First convert the image to 256 colors (this is the maximum # of colors allowed for a GIF). Color->Convert to->Indexed 256 colors
Assuming that the color you want to be transparent is the most used color in the image, then its index is zero (0). Otherwise, use Color->Edit palette to ficure out what the index is. (The top-left index is 0 and the bottom right is 255).
Finally select File->Save As. Select the GIF format. Press the Options button and enable "Transparent index".
